Anti-MEOX1 Immunohistochemistry Kit (CAT#: VS-0525-XY4351)
The MEOX1 IHC kit ensures reliable detection of MEOX1 expression. It is easy to use, with reagents suitable for both paraffin and frozen tissue sections, delivering consistent, high-quality staining results.

Specifications
- Application
- IHC
- Size
- 50 Tests
- Species Reactivity
- Human
- Target
- MEOX1
- Primary Antibody
- Mouse Anti-MEOX1 Antibody
- Secondary Antibody
- Goat anti-Mouse Antibody, HRP
- Sample Type
- FFPE tissue; Frozen section tissue
- Kit Storage
- All reagents should be kept at 2-8°C. The kit remains stable for up to 6 months after arrival.
